Pakistan Tehreek e Insaf (PTI) has announced a long march to Islamabad to press for their demands over alleged irregularities in May 2013 general elections in Pakistan.

The party’s Karachi leaders had requested the railways authorities to run a special train for the party workers for the long march to the Pakistan’s federal capital.

Divisional Superintendent Railways Karachi has informed the PTI leaders that the department could not arrange the extra railway bogies for the special train in urgency.
